The Role and Safety Precautions before Experiment of SF6 Relay Tester

Table of Content [Hide]

    What is the function of the calibrator for SF6 relay?


    To clarify the role of the calibrator for SF6 relay, you need to first understand the function of the SF6 gas density relay.


    SF6 relay is an important component used to monitor changes in SF6 gas concentration inside the SF6 switch during operation. SF6 relay performance directly affects the operational safety of the SF6 switch.


    The long-term operation of the SF6 relay, if not frequently operated, may lead to phenomena such as inflexibility and poor contact after a period of time. In severe cases, the temperature compensation performance of the density relay may deteriorate, leading to the failure of the SF6 relay and endanger system safety.


    Based on the above situation, maintenance personnel need to use the SF6 relay calibrator to verify the operation of the SF6 relay to ensure the normal performance of the SF6 relay without affecting the operation.


    Safety precautions before calibrating the SF6 relay


    • When calibrating the SF6 relay on site, first disconnect the power and equipment connected to the SF6 gas density relay to avoid damaging the SF6 gas density relay calibrator.

    • When the environmental temperature of the calibrated SF6 relay differs from the temperature of the SF6 gas concentration relay calibrator, they must be in the same position and at the same temperature to ensure the calibration accuracy of the SF6 gas density relay calibrator.

    • The alarm signal wire and interlock signal wire on the terminal block should be disconnected during calibration to prevent the formation of a loop between the secondary loop and the signal wire, which may affect the calibration results of the SF6 relay calibrator.

    • The SF6 relay to be calibrated should be placed upright, not lying down, as this will result in inaccurate calibration.

    • After the test is completed, after emptying the residual gas in the pipeline, the gas pipe can be removed.

    • During the test, do not use the quick exhaust port to avoid wasting gas in the gas source.

    • Vibration is strictly prohibited during the calibration of the SF6 relay to ensure accurate calibration of the SF6 relay calibrator.

    • The calibration device is a precision electronic product. It should be placed at a temperature between -20 to 70 ℃, with a relative humidity not exceeding 90%, and the air must not contain corrosive gases.

    • The SF6 relay calibrator should be protected from severe vibration during transportation and prevent rain or snow from wetting it.
